    Best for flexible timing, not an unverified dining hook

    The strongest verified reason to consider The Folly is timing. It opens at 3 PM Monday through Thursday and Sunday, at 1 PM on Friday and Saturday, stays open until 4 AM on Friday and Saturday. Thursday runs until 2 AM, while Monday, Tuesday, Wednesday, Sunday run until 12 AM.

    How The Folly Compares

    The Folly is the easiest recommendation when timing and location are the problem to solve. Its late-week hours make it more useful than Citizens Of Bleecker or Chateau Royale for a loose downtown plan where the group may arrive in stages or continue after dinner.

    For a food-led booking, Lord's is the stronger alternative because the British seafood focus gives the meal a clearer identity. Tomoe is the better choice for diners who specifically want sushi, while Arturo's is a better fit for a classic neighborhood-restaurant mood.

    Value depends on what the night needs. The Folly earns its place as a low-planning, easy-booking option; the peers make more sense when the group wants the restaurant choice itself to define the occasion.
